A DETERMINED great blue heron holds on tightly to its prey as the furry gopher attempts to wriggle free. With all its tiny might, the rodent manages to pull its paw free from the clutch of the huge heron's beak. This moment was caught by professional photographer Daniel Dietrich, 44, in Point Reyes, California. Daniel, originally of New York, says: “The blue heron first attempted to spear the gopher with its beak while the rodent retreated into its burrow.
